Intensity-modulated radiation therapy (IMRT) stands as an advanced form of radiation therapy in cancer treatment. By utilizing potent energy beams—derived from X-rays, protons, or alternative sources—IMRT precisely targets cancer cells, sparing healthy tissue.
IMRT employs customized radiation beams, meticulously tailored to match the contours of the cancerous area. These beams possess the flexibility to move along arcs during treatment delivery, allowing for optimal coverage. Additionally, the intensity of each beam can be finely adjusted, ensuring accurate radiation dosage.
This technique enables the safe and efficient delivery of radiation therapy, minimizing damage to surrounding healthy tissues. IMRT's versatility extends to the treatment of both cancerous and benign tumors across various body regions, with the primary objective being to administer the appropriate radiation dose to the target while mitigating collateral damage.
